About the National Women's Soccer League

The National Women's Soccer League (NWSL) stands as the premier professional women's soccer league in the United States, showcasing 14 teams and over 300 elite soccer athletes from around the world. The league is experiencing remarkable growth, setting new records for fan attendance and viewership.

Key Responsibilities

  • Draft, review, and negotiate a wide range of legal documents, including sponsorship agreements, licensing contracts, media rights deals, joint ventures, consulting contracts, non-disclosure agreements, and various other legal instruments.
  • Oversee investigations related to breaches of the NWSL Policy to Prevent and Eliminate Workplace Discrimination, Harassment, and Bullying, as well as other league regulations.
  • Assist in governance matters for the league and teams, including ownership transactions and expansion initiatives.
  • Provide support on intellectual property issues, including trademark and copyright registration, maintenance, and enforcement.
  • Offer strategic legal counsel to business units regarding data management, processing, and compliance with privacy regulations.
  • Contribute to the development of league policies and procedures while interpreting relevant league rules.
  • Support risk management strategies and the administration of insurance policies.
  • Drive enhancements in policies and processes, including the creation of document templates; assess workflows and set priorities.
